Hail the Catch 2000. I had less than 2 hours to fish and found decent Blues on top and nothing else until the last 40min.
Two feet of water slow bumping a Chartreuse Catch 2000 over mixed bottom and the big trout couldn't leave it alone.
I caught 8 with none under 18 and the biggest at least 24". No Reds -seems usual for me.
To think I almost didn't go because I didn't have enough time.
With a kayak I catch more fish because I can fish more often.
It's a pretty simple equation.
